Questions & Answers
The cheapest way to get from Dijon to Lyon is to rideshare which costs €13 and takes 2h 32m.
The fastest way to get from Dijon to Lyon is to drive which takes 1h 51m and costs €29 - €45.
Yes, there is a direct bus departing from Dijon and arriving at Lyon - Gerland Bus Station station. Services depart every two hours, and operate every day. The journey takes approximately 2h 31m.
Yes, there is a direct train departing from Dijon Ville and arriving at Lyon Part Dieu. Services depart hourly, and operate every day. The journey takes approximately 2h 1m.
The distance between Dijon and Lyon is 194 km. The road distance is 191.6 km.
The best way to get from Dijon to Lyon without a car is to train which takes 2h 1m and costs €30 - €70.
The train from Dijon Ville to Lyon Part Dieu takes 2h 1m including transfers and departs hourly.
Dijon to Lyon bus services, operated by BlaBlaCar Bus, depart from Dijon station.
Dijon to Lyon train services, operated by Société Nationale des Chemins de fer Français (SNCF), depart from Dijon Ville station.
The best way to get from Dijon to Lyon is to train which takes 2h 1m and costs €30 - €70. Alternatively, you can bus, which costs €15 - €35 and takes 2h 31m.
What companies run services between Dijon, France and Lyon, France?
Société Nationale des Chemins de fer Français (SNCF) operates a train from Dijon Ville to Lyon Part Dieu hourly. Tickets cost €30–65 and the journey takes 2h 1m. TGV inOui also services this route every 4 hours. Alternatively, BlaBlaCar Bus operates a bus from Dijon to Lyon - Gerland Bus Station every 4 hours. Tickets cost €16–30 and the journey takes 2h 31m. Two other operators also service this route.
